Congress padayatra aimed at protecting cadre: Harish Rao

Irrigation Minister T. Harish Rao has alleged that the Rythu Bharosa Yatra of Congress party was aimed at protecting the party cadre and not to condole the families of those farmers who committed suicide.

Speaking to media persons in Medak on Wednesday, Harish Rao condemned the Congress leaders for criticising TRS Government over farmers’ issue. He said that the Congress leaders have visited almost all areas of Medak district in recent past in the name of farmers. He said those visits were actually aimed at saving the party cadre from becoming extinct in Medak district.

Harish Rao said that the Congess party was not serious about the welfare of farmers. During their 10-year rule, from Dr. Y.S.Rajashekara Reddy to Kiran Kumar Reddy, the Congress ministers or leaders did not visit a single family of farmers who committed suicide. They are now shedding crocodile’s tears after losing power, he alleged adding that if the Congress leaders would have displayed same concern, then several irrigation projects in Telangana would have got completed thus preventing farmers from killing self.

The minister said that AICC Vice-President Rahul Gandhi too never spoke about farmers suicides during the UPA Rule. He claimed that the TRS leaders not only visited the families of deceased farmers, but also provided financial assistance to families of 53 families of farmers who committed suicide during previous Congress regime. He said that the Congress leaders have no moral right to speak about farmers problems. (INN)
